Women in Information and Communication (WIC) was established on 17 May 2000 and was launched by the then Chief Minister of the ACT, Kate Carnell, on 17 May 2000. The aims of the association are: To provide a forum where women in the technology and communications industry can network for mutual benefit; The Association aims over the course of each year to hold a number of events of both relevance and interest to enable quality and valuable networking. *To provide a range of activities to increase the participation of women in the technology and communication industries; In addition to providing a networking opportunity, WIC events are designed to inspire women to progress in the technology and communication industries. *To Provide a forum to develop role models of success to participate in community and school based activities to change the image of the technology and communications industry to one which is attractive to women; This is an ongoing project which will be supported by WIC's WICked Woman Awards which recognise those who have made a significant contribution as a woman in the ICT industry. *To have fun! One of the most valuable aims of WIC is to ensure that members, interested associates, supporters and participants have fun. This has been and will continue to be achieved in all WIC events and activities. It is also an aim to ensure that all young women are able to assess their careers in the technology and communication forums in a true and objective fashion - with access to information, real life role models and case studies.
